Project Type Typical Range
Minor Repairs $1,200 - $2,800
Partial Replacement $3,500 - $8,000
Full Roof Replacement $10,000 - $20,000
Roof Deck Replacement $4,000 - $9,000
Roof Ventilation Upgrade $2,000 - $4,500
Roof Inspection & Assessment $300 - $700
Storm Damage Repair $2,500 - $6,000

Damaged roof replacement in Swansea, MA, involves removing and replacing compromised roofing materials to restore the integrity of the structure. Understanding the typical scope and considerations can help homeowners plan effectively for this project.

  • Materials used may include asphalt shingles, metal panels, or other roofing options suitable for local climate conditions.
  • The size and scope depend on the extent of damage, ranging from small sections to full roof replacement.
  • Labor complexity varies with roof pitch, accessibility, and existing structure conditions, influencing overall project difficulty.
  • Permitting requirements are generally necessary and should be checked with local Swansea building authorities prior to starting work.
  • Additional services might include replacing underlayment, installing new flashing, or addressing ventilation needs.

Scope/Size Typical Range
Small area repair (e.g., 10x10 ft) $1,000 - $3,000
Partial roof replacement (e.g., 20x20 ft) $3,000 - $8,000
Full roof replacement (average-sized home) $8,000 - $20,000
Additional repairs (e.g., decking, flashing) $500 - $2,500
